The control of recovery process with clove tree (Eugenia caryophyllata) in rainbow trout (Oncorhynchus mykiss)

In order to investigate the effect of different temperature of anesthetic (clove tree) and recover (anesthetic-free water) solutions on recovery process, The anesthetic induction times and recovery times of 540 fingerlings of rainbow trout (Oncorhynchus mykiss) weighing 3.2 ± 0.2 g in anesthesia/ recovery solutions with cross-combined of temperature of 5,11 and 17 °C as experimental treatments (9 treatments) were compared. The anesthesia was induced by170 ppm of aqueous clove (Eugenia caryophyllata) solution. Results showed that both induction and recovery times were adversely temperature-dependent. Recovery times of treatments, related to temperature of anesthetic solutions and their temperature, were significantly different (P < 0.05). Our results indicated that mean recovery time (three temperature treatments) of the fish exposed to the lower temperature anesthetic solutions generally decreased opposing with higher anesthetic solutions. The lowest recovery time (61±11.1 seconds) in17°C anesthetic-free water occurred in fishes induced to 5°C anesthetic solution. In contrast, the highest recovery time (523±154 seconds) in 5°C water happened in fishes induced to 17°C anesthetic solution. Warm and cold thermal difference in anesthetic and recover solutions could extend recovery time 1 up to 8 minutes. Regarding to aim and demanded time, by selected favorite temperatures can control anesthesia/or recovery time in order to prevent the use of drug over-dosing.
